Ethan Freeman
Mar 8, 1959 - Mount Vernon, New York, USA
No biography available.

Mar 8, 1959 - Mount Vernon, New York, USA
No biography available.
Media | ||||
|---|---|---|---|---|
| Movie | 2017 | Hollywood in Vienna 2017 - Fairytales | Self | |
| Movie | 1992 | Elisabeth | Luigi Lucheni | |
| Movie | 1981 | Leonard Bernstein's Mass | Street Chorus Soloist | |
| Movie | 2018 | Odds Are | Young Ryan |
No crew credits available.